titleOfInvention Removing heavy metal ions from blood
abstract Apparatus and process of removing quantities of heavy metals from blood utilizing immobilized chelating agents which are positioned on the opposite side of an anisotropic membrane from blood flowing across the retentive filter surface of the membrane.
